Finance Review Summary — Training Budget

Next year's training allocation for the sales organisation at Quillbrook is set at a 15% increase over this year. Priority areas are negotiation skills and the new Larkspur platform certification. Unused funds will not roll over. Sales leads should submit team plans by quarter-end. Budget priorities reflect direction summarised confidentially below.

confidential, bawip-fahap: Gross margin on Ulaael came in at 5 percent against a plan of 10 percent. Only 5 of the 100 pilot accounts renewed Ulaael, so a churn review is set for July 1.

MEMO — Branch Managers

Heads up on currency: with the dalmar sliding against the crown, head office is locking in forward contracts covering roughly 60% of next year's import costs for the Veston product range. Practical effect for you: pricing on Veston SKUs stays stable through Q2, so hold current rate cards. The thinking behind this move is below.

management briefing: Headcount on the Belix team goes from 60 to 93 by the end of November. Gross margin on Belix came in at 23 percent against a plan of 47 percent.

## 3.8.1 — Key Rotation

The Fathomworks transcode farm rotated its plugin-signing key on schedule. Plugins signed with the previous key will continue to verify until the next minor release, after which workers on the Renderline cluster will reject them. Plugin authors should re-sign and republish before then; the `fwk-sign` tool picks up the new key automatically once you refresh your toolchain. For manual verification of farm artifacts, the new public key follows.

signing key of tajef-yagef = bky3_HHT